An extruded polymer beam is subjected to a bending moment M. The length of the beam is L = 900 mm. The cross-
sectional dimensions of the beam are by = 37 mm, d1 = 88 mm, b2 = 22 mm, d2 = 22 mm, and a = 7.5 mm. For this
material, the allowable tensile bending stress is 18 MPa, and the allowable compressive bending stress is 14 MPa.
Determine the largest moment M that can be applied as shown to the beam.
